简要总结
General anesthesia and mechanical ventilation promotes atelectasis and airway closure. The open-lung approach (OLA) strategy restores the functional residual capacity. Pulse oximetry hemoglobin saturation (SpO2) using room air can diagnose shunt induced by lung collapse during general anesthesia and the SpO2 breathing air was useful to detect the lung´s opening and closing pressure during a recruitment maneuver (RM) in morbidly obese anesthetized patients.
Investigators hypothesized that the SpO2 breathing air can personalize the open-lung approach.
详细描述
Increase in airway pressure until the SpO2 reaches 97% (lung´s opening pressure) during the incremental positive end-expiratory (PEEP) limb. Decrease in the PEEP level until the SpO2 decreases bellow 97% (lung´s closing pressure)

入选标准
- •Non-obese patients with ASA physical status I-III undergoing elective abdominal laparoscopic surgery with an expected operating time of less than 2 hours were included.
排除标准
- •age of <18 years,
- •preoperative SpO2 ≤97% while breathing room air, and
- •patients with previous known cardiac or respiratory disease.
结局指标
主要结局
open-lung condition
时间窗: During the experimental protocol (Intraoperative)
The role of the SpO2 to detect lung´s closing and opening pressures was evaluated by the discrete receiver operating characteristic (ROC) analysis. With PtpEE and PaO2/FIO2 as the reference methods, a binary classification of "1" to the open-lung condition defined as positive PtpEE or PaO2/FIO2 \>400 mmHg and "0" presence of lung collapse defined as negative PtpEE or PaO2/FIO2 \<400 mmHg. Also, a value of "1" was assigned when the SpO2 was ≥ 97% and a value of "0" when the value was \< 97%.
